3/16/22 - This is a scarce DWM military "sneak" Luger issued to the Weimar-rea German police force. These are typically termed Sneak Lugers based on the lack of any identifying manufactures markings and proof marks, which the Nazis did to disguise their early rearmament efforts. It has a blank chamber, blank toggle, "Crown N" proofs throughout, and a Weimar-era "Waffen 66" proof. This one also has the proper police attributes such as an added sear safety, magazine safety, "L.T.6." police unit marking on the front strap, and a matching-numbered "*k" police magazine. It is in excellent condition, retaining about 95% of its original finish. Most of the finish loss is on the side plate, but there is also very minor wear around the muzzle and side rails. Some light, somewhat scratchy wear on the front strap. Comes with "42"-marked and waffen-proofed armorer's replacement grips. The bore has good rifling with some very minor freckling here and there.Specifications
